Piramal Pharma Shares Fall 4% on USFDA Observations

Piramal Pharma
Piramal Pharma fells after the USFDA raised observations at its UK manufacturing site.

Piramal Pharma fell nearly 4% on Tuesday, hitting a day low of Rs 202.55, after the USFDA raised observations at its UK manufacturing site.

Here’s the reason. The US Food and Drug Administration inspected Piramal Pharma’s Morpeth facility in the UK between 3 and 11 September, checking whether it follows Good Manufacturing Practices.

At the end of that inspection, the USFDA issued what’s called a Form 483, listing seven observations. To put that in plain terms, a Form 483 isn’t a final ruling against a company.

It’s simply a list of things the inspectors noticed during their visit that need attention. Piramal Pharma said its seven observations are tied to improvements needed in practices, procedures and documentation, not anything more serious.

The company now has 15 days to send the USFDA a written response explaining how it plans to fix each point.

In its filing, Piramal Pharma said it is already preparing that response and remains committed to meeting compliance standards, working closely with the regulator to close out every observation.

The company also holds a sizeable share of ownership among the public, with regulatory data showing more than 64% of its shares held by public shareholders and the rest with promoters.

It’s worth noting the stock had actually touched a fresh 52-week high of Rs 231.93 just a week earlier, on 8 September. Even after this fall, shares are still up close to 20% since the start of the year.

By the close of trade on Tuesday, Piramal Pharma shares settled at Rs 203.47 on the NSE, down 3.73% from the previous close.
